    Probably just need to replace the mica board, and give 'er a good cleaning...mica board is a couple bucks, easy to replace...available on ebay/amazon...you'll be done with the whole deal in 5 minutes...and back to :popcorn:
    Often times food splashes on the board and then over time it gets cooked to a crisp, turns to carbon...then sparky sparky! Any burnt food splatters need cleaned off.

    I'm not familiar with your model...but most that I've seen, the board is on the right...it covers the area where the maganatron is...here is a pic of mine...that silver board on the right...it's just held in place by a couple plastic pins. You'll notice the black spot at the top of the cover where a previous board did the arky sparky thing...left a stain.
